如何用excel提取文件名和扩展名

在现代办公环境中,Excel是一款非常强大的工具,广泛应用于数据处理、分析和报表制作。其中,有时候我们需要从文件路径中提取出文件名和扩展名。本文将详细介绍如何使用Excel来实现这一目的,适合不同水平的Excel用户。

1. 理解文件名和扩展名

在提取文件名和扩展名之前,首先需要理解这两个概念。文件名是指文件的名称,而扩展名则是文件名最后的部分,通常用于表示文件的格式,例如“.txt”、“.xlsx”等。

文件路径可能包含多个文件夹及文件名,因此在提取过程中需特别注意路径的分隔符(如“\”或“/”),这影响到我们提取的准确性。

2. 使用Excel函数提取文件名

Excel提供了多种文本处理函数,可以很方便地用来提取文件名。我们最常用的函数包括RIGHT、FIND和LEN。

首先,我们需要找到文件名在路径中的位置。可以使用FIND函数来确定最后一个分隔符的位置。然后可以利用RIGHT函数结合LEN函数来提取出文件名。

设想我们在A1单元格中有一个完整的文件路径,例如:“C:\Users\UserName\Documents\example.xlsx”。我们希望提取出“example.xlsx”。可以首先找到最后一个“\”的位置,公式如下:

=FIND("@",SUBSTITUTE(A1,"\","@",LEN(A1)-LEN(SUBSTITUTE(A1,"\",""))))

一旦找到了分隔符的位置,接下来可以使用RIGHT函数提取文件名:

=RIGHT(A1,LEN(A1)-FIND("@",SUBSTITUTE(A1,"\","@",LEN(A1)-LEN(SUBSTITUTE(A1,"\","")))))

通过这些步骤,我们就能够顺利提取出文件名。

3. 提取文件扩展名

扩展名的提取方法类似,但需要使用不同的函数组合。关键在于找到最后一个“.”的位置,不同于分隔符的处理。

使用FIND函数定位到最后一个“.”的位置,然后用RIGHT和LEN函数提取出扩展名。例如:

=LEN(A1)-FIND("@",SUBSTITUTE(A1,".","@",LEN(A1)-LEN(SUBSTITUTE(A1,".",""))))

通过这一系列的运算,我们可以得出文件扩展名,并提取出“xlsx”。

4. 整合提取公式

为简化操作,我们可以将提取文件名和扩展名的公式整合到一块,在Excel中使用便捷的方式来获取结果。

可以在B1单元格中输入提取文件名的公式,而在C1单元格中则可以输入提取扩展名的公式。这样一来,任何时候只需要将完整的路径放入A1单元格,B1和C1单元格便会自动更新相应的文件名和扩展名。

这既提高了工作效率,又减少了人工计算的错误率,对于办公人员而言十分有帮助。

5. 处理不同类型的文件路径

在实际工作中,可能会遇到不同格式的文件路径,例如带有网络路径或其他格式。这时需要灵活调整提取公式中的分隔符。

例如,如果文件路径是“\\Server\Share\example.doc”,则需要将分隔符调整为“\”来适应相应的路径格式。这种灵活性确保了各种路径都能够被正确处理,从而不影响提取结果的准确性。

6. 总结与实践建议

综上所述,Excel中提取文件名和扩展名的操作虽然看似简单,但需要熟练运用函数并灵活应对不同情况。对于日常的文件管理工作,掌握这些技巧能显著提高处理效率。

建议用户在实际操作中多加练习,通过不断对不同格式的路径进行尝试,来加深对公式及函数的理解。掌握Excel的这一技能,将为你的办公效率带来质的飞跃。

相关内容

  • excel怎么删除逗号
  • 在日常使用Excel的过程中,我们经常会遇到需要处理一些数据的情况,例如删除文本中的逗号。尽管逗号在某些情况下是有用的,但在数据分析和格式化的工作中,它们可能导...
  • 2024-11-04 15:29:17

    1

  • 硬盘机械和固态硬盘哪个好
  • 在如今的科技时代,硬盘已经成为一件必备的硬件设备。对于一般用户而言,选择好的硬盘可以大幅提高电脑的使用流畅度和速度。而机械硬盘和固态硬盘又有什么区别呢?本文将就...
  • 2023-08-18 16:21:28

    1

  • wps表格如何插入pdf文档
  • 在日常办公中,很多人喜欢使用WPS表格来处理各种数据和信息。而有时候,我们需要将PDF文档中的内容插入到WPS表格中,以便进行数据分析、共享或备份。然而,许多人...
  • 2024-11-16 11:13:51

    1

  • 使用Excel设置一个漂亮的倒计时界面
  • 在现代社会中,时间管理变得越来越重要,尤其是对于忙碌的工作和生活节奏。因此,创建一个直观且美观的倒计时界面是很有必要的。使用Excel,除了可以实现复杂的计算功...
  • 2024-11-18 16:51:42

    1

  • 如何在Excel中进行自定义排序
  • 在使用Excel进行数据处理时,我们经常需要对数据进行自定义排序,以便更好地分析和展示信息。通过自定义排序,用户可以按照特定的规则对数据进行排序,而不只是依赖于...
  • 2024-11-25 13:23:19

    1

  • 哔哩哔哩投稿flag怎么设置
  • 在如今的网络时代,短视频已成为获取信息和娱乐的重要方式,而哔哩哔哩作为一个广受欢迎的视频分享平台,吸引了大量用户在其上进行内容创作。然而,很多新手投稿者在使用哔...
  • 2024-11-21 16:31:32

    1